The original HRM-Pro has a battery door secured by screws, the HRM-Pro Plus a clip-on shield that removes the need for a screwdriver while retaining 5ATM water resistance. HRM-PRO Plus has new tool-less battery door design Like most Garmin Plus-enabled things, this is a modest upgrade from their existing high-end chest strap, the HRM-PRO that came out two summers ago. So lets say youre inside on Zwift, Peloton, or TrainerRoad (running on an iPad), then thatll pair via Bluetooth Smart, while you can still also then pair it up to your watch via ANT+.
